Pimento Cheese Spread
The Spice & Tea Exchange
Yield: approximately 3 cups.
5 minutes
Affectionately nicknamed “the caviar of the South”, pimento cheese is a staple in Southern states, though it enjoys a passionate following in other regions. Made with just five ingredients and ready in ten minutes – everything from crackers and crudité to sandwiches and burgers will love its tangy, cheesy flavor.

Ingredients
- 8 oz cheddar cheese, shredded (sharp or extra sharp)
- 8 oz cream cheese, room temperature
- ½ cup mayonnaise
- 2 Tbsp Tailgater’s Spice Blend
- 4 oz pimentos, drained
Directions
- Add shredded cheese, cream cheese, mayonnaise, and spice blend to a large mixing bowl (or stand mixer bowl). Using a hand mixer (or stand mixer fitted with a paddle attachment), beat until creamy and fully combined. Fold in the drained pimentos. Serve immediately or cover and refrigerate for up to one week.
